我刚刚更新了pango包(运行 Arch Linux),现在我无法链接我的任何 gtkmm 代码。这是错误:
/usr/lib/gcc/x86_64-unknown-linux-gnu/4.8.1/../../../../lib/libpangocairo-1.0.so:未定义对“g_type_class_adjust_private_offset”collect2的引用:错误: ld 返回 1 个退出状态`
可能是什么问题?我对 gtkmm 很陌生,而且我刚刚解决了大部分最初的问题——这让我有点失望。网上也找不到解决办法。
我没有使用 makefile,我只是在运行标准的.g++`pkg-config --cflags --libs gtkmm-3.0`file.cc
我会很感激任何帮助。
我还应该提到我也更新了cairo软件包,看看它是否能解决任何问题。没运气。